Runbook: Ostery upstream circuit breaker

If the Ostery pricing API error rate exceeds 20% over two minutes, the breaker opens and Fernvale serves cached quotes. Support actions: confirm the breaker state on the Haleth dashboard, do not restart the gateway, and set status to degraded. Breaker half-opens automatically after five minutes; if it re-trips twice, page the integrations rotation. Cached quotes expire after one hour. When filing the incident, attach the gateway build token that appears below.

build token for yahig-kaguf: htk3_c19

**Ticket: Expired credential causing cold-start failures**

The Copperline serverless handlers fail on cold start because the cached service-account credential expired on the 14th; warm instances masked this for days. Future maintainers: the credential is fetched only at init, so expiry surfaces as intermittent 403s. Rotation is now documented. The replacement key for the init call follows.

gateway credential: qvz23-XSZTNBjrucz4Q49XMT1TuVw

// Fixture: paginated listing for the Quillbeak public API.
// Covers cursor tampering, oversized page_size, and negative offsets.
// Reviewer note: cursors are opaque HMAC-signed blobs; fixture includes
// one forged cursor expected to return 400, never 500.
// Requests in this fixture authenticate with the bearer token below.

login token, tagef-tagep: eyJhbGciOiJIUzI1NiIsInR5cCI6IkpXVCJ9.eyJzdWIiOiIBXyeYEoalzIn0.6TI7VhOJMHm9

Test plan for the Driftnet orphaned-resource sweeper: seed the staging cluster with ten dangling volumes and three detached Quellport gateways, then run the sweeper in dry-run mode and diff its report against the seed list. Nothing should actually delete yet. To invoke the sweeper API, use the token below.

login token, yajeg-fawif: eyJhbGciOiJIUzI1NiIsInR5cCI6IkpXVCJ9.eyJzdWIiOiIEdPQYnZXaZIn0.HSRTnYZBx0Qc